Aromatic substitution. 53. Electrophilic nitration, halogenation, acylation, and alkylation of (. alpha.,. alpha.,. alpha.-trifluoromethoxy) benzene

Abstract

Abstract: Electrophilic nitration of a, a, a-trifluoromethoxybenzene gave 88-93% para and 12- 7% ortho isomer with no meta isomer detected. The relative reactivity of a, a, a- trifluoromethoxybenzene compared to benzene (determined in competition experiments) was found to be comparable to that of fluorobenzene. A Hammett-Brown plot of log kx/kH vs. u+ for nitration with nitronium tetrafluoroborate in nitromethane solution gave excellent ...
